## Biography

Colin Dexter was an English crime writer best known for creating the character of Inspector Morse. He wrote thirteen novels in the series between 1975 and 1999. The books were adapted into the ITV television series *Inspector Morse* (1987–2000), which in turn led to the spin-off series *Lewis* (2006–2015) and the prequel *Endeavour* (2012–2023). Dexter acted as a consultant on *Lewis* and the early years of *Endeavour* and made cameo appearances in episodes of all three series.

Born in Stamford, Lincolnshire, Dexter studied classics at Christ’s College, Cambridge. He worked as a classics teacher and later as an examiner for the University of Oxford Delegacy of Local Examinations. He also compiled crosswords for *The Oxford Times*. The Crime Writers’ Association awarded him two Silver Daggers, two Gold Daggers and the Diamond Dagger; he received an OBE in 2000.
